SciPure® 200 R+D / Pilot Plant TFF Platform

The SciLog SciPure 200
Automated Tangential 
Flow Filtration System

The SciPure 200 automates and documents tangential flow filtration (TFF) procedures, i.e. the concentration and washing (diafiltration) of dilute protein solutions. During TFF concentration, the SciPure 200 implements user-definable pressure scans of the trans-membrane pressure (TMP), differential pressure (DP) or feed line pressure.

FillMaster™ Dispensing Systems

SciLog FillMaster Large Volume Liquid Dispensing System with Balance and Carboy

SciLog FillMaster rapidly dispenses and filter-sterilizes solutions into sterile storage bags. The FillMaster utilizes a peristaltic pump head for maintaining aseptic pumping conditions; only the internal tube walls are in contact with the solution. The FillMaster dispenses solutions either by weight or volume.

SciPro™ BioProcessing Systems

SciLog SciPro Automated
Large Volume Liquid Metering
and Dispensing

The SciPro Smart BioProcessing System has hardware and software capabilities to interface with pressure sensors (3), liquid level sensors, electronic scales, electronic flow meters, valves, and up to three flow-through monitors (i.e. pH, Conductivity, UV detectors) as well as printers and computers. On-board application software provides user-definable, automated solution handling for TFF and Diafiltration, Chomatography, pH Control, Mass and Volume Flow Metering, and Dispensing.
